iPhone 17 Rumors on Camera: Hype or Hardware Revolution?

Among the most discussed iPhone 17 rumors are claims that the Pro and Pro Max models will finally include a periscope lens system—enabling significantly longer optical zoom without increasing body depth. Pair that with improved low-light performance and real-time AI enhancements, and we might be looking at a true camera upgrade.

That said, most insiders believe these changes will be exclusive to the Pro models. Entry-level iPhones may see minor improvements at best, reinforcing Apple’s strategy of using camera capabilities to separate tiers.

iPhone 17 Rumors About Display Tech: Is MicroLED Finally Here?

One of the more intriguing iPhone 17 rumors revolves around a possible display upgrade to MicroLED—at least for the Pro Max version. Compared to OLED, MicroLED offers higher brightness, a longer lifespan, and better power efficiency, making it ideal for heavy content consumers.

There’s also talk of a smarter Always-On display that adapts dynamically based on location, battery level, or time of day. If true, these changes won’t just make the display better—they’ll make it feel more alive.

iPhone 17 Rumors Suggest Price Hikes Across the Lineup

It wouldn’t be an Apple launch cycle without speculation around pricing—and iPhone 17 rumors suggest most models will get more expensive. Analysts predict a $100 increase for the Pro series, likely due to upgraded materials, new display tech, and improved camera hardware.

Standard models may also see modest hikes, justified by faster chips and improved build quality. Whether users see this as an investment or inflation will likely depend on how much the new features feel like essentials rather than extras.

iPhone 17 Rumors on Colors: More Than Just a Visual Refresh

According to recent iPhone 17 rumors, Apple is preparing one of its most distinctive color palettes yet. Base models may feature matte pastel finishes—blush pink, seafoam green, and soft yellow—while Pro versions lean into premium shades like midnight black, graphite, and brushed titanium.

Colors have become a major part of iPhone identity, especially among younger buyers. This year’s palette may not just reflect personal style—it could also reinforce which iPhone tier you choose to carry.

iPhone 17 Rumors Reveal Charging Could Finally Catch Up

For years, Apple lagged behind on charging speed, but iPhone 17 rumors hint that may change soon. The switch to USB-C is likely to continue, with possible support for up to 100W fast charging on the Pro Max.

Combine that with rumored software-level battery optimizations in iOS 19, and this could be the first iPhone that truly feels fast—not just in performance, but in power. For users who live on their phones, it’s a change that could reshape daily habits.

iPhone 17 Rumors and iOS 19: More Than Just a Software Update

What makes the iPhone 17 rumors especially compelling is how they tie into iOS 19. Expected features include gesture-driven control, offline AI for Siri, and lock screen widgets that adapt based on time, location, and calendar events.

This suggests Apple is moving toward a more emotionally intelligent interface—where your iPhone feels less like a tool and more like a quiet assistant. The real innovation may not be in the hardware, but in how the software makes everything feel just a little more human.
